Transaction 2dd9343f17bcd420c2b196b1e62775a5cf2229cc0c0c6ded13075d7a65b56e21

1 Input
2 Outputs
  • 2dd9343f17bcd420c2b196b1e62775a5cf2229cc0c0c6ded13075d7a65b56e21:0
  • value  368088918282
    address  mvFq6sccKV14yzGTzSwCHTPGmeTCSDto8s
  • 2dd9343f17bcd420c2b196b1e62775a5cf2229cc0c0c6ded13075d7a65b56e21:1
  • value  101277063
    address  n3trAhK6AmB5wgCC93XJmMmrHbN8dEoSDh